WebCopy allows you to configure which security protocols to use.
Configuring which security protocols to use
Some websites can only be accessed if TLS 1.1 or 1.2 is enabled. By default, WebCopy enables all protocols, including the legacy SSL3 protocol. If trying to crawl a website fails with a "An existing connection was forcibly closed by the remote host" error, this may be due to disabling required protocols.
- From the Project Properties dialog, expand the Advanced option and click SSL
- Check each protocol you wish to use
- Click OK to save your changes
Ignoring SSL errors
If the SSL certificate associated with a website is invalid or untrusted, WebCopy will refuse to copy the site. You can force such sites to be copied by ignoring certificate errors.
Due to the security risks of compromised websites, enabling this setting is not recommended
- From the Project Properties dialog, expand the Advanced option and click SSL
- Check the Ignore SSL errors option
- Click OK to save your changes
